NRC to hear arguments against Diablo Canyon ISFSI license renewal The Nuclear Regulatory Commission announced that an agency licensing board will hold oral arguments in a challenge to Pacific Gas and Electric’s application to renew its license for the Diablo Canyon independent spent fuel storage installation in California.

Vogtle Unit 3 generates electricity and connects to the grid

Vogtle Unit 3 generates electricity and connects to the grid Georgia Power said the generator at its Vogtle Unit 3 nuclear facility generated electricity for the first time on April 1, and the unit successfully synchronized and connected to the electric grid. At Vogtle Unit 4, nuclear operators began hot functional testing in March.

Browns Ferry nuclear reactor back in service with a new main generator

Browns Ferry nuclear reactor back in service with a new main generator TVA’s Browns Ferry Unit 2 successfully synced to the grid in late March following a scheduled refueling and maintenance outage. The unit is prepped for a two-year cycle of operation. Upgrades made during the outage included replacing Unit 2’s main generator.
